Building a Robust Skill Set

An Advanced Certificate in Data Mining Techniques focuses on cultivating a comprehensive skill set that includes both technical prowess and analytical thinking. Key areas of focus include:

1. Programming Languages: Proficiency in languages such as Python, R, and SQL is crucial. These tools form the backbone of data mining, enabling you to manipulate and analyze data effectively.

2. Statistical Analysis: A deep understanding of statistical methods is essential for interpreting data and drawing accurate conclusions. This includes topics like hypothesis testing, regression analysis, and time-series forecasting.

3. Machine Learning Algorithms: Familiarity with various machine learning algorithms (e.g., decision trees, neural networks, clustering) allows you to build predictive models that can forecast trends and behaviors.

4. Data Visualization: The ability to present data in a visually compelling manner is key. Tools like Tableau and Power BI help you create dashboards and reports that communicate insights clearly and effectively.

5. Big Data Technologies: Understanding frameworks like Hadoop and Spark is vital for managing and processing large datasets efficiently.

Best Practices for Effective Data Mining

Effective data mining requires more than just technical skills; it involves adopting best practices that ensure accuracy and reliability. Here are some practical insights:

1. Data Cleaning: Garbage in, garbage out. Ensuring your data is clean and well-organized is the first step. This involves handling missing values, removing duplicates, and correcting errors.

2. Feature Engineering: Creating relevant features from your raw data can significantly enhance the performance of your models. This might involve transforming data, aggregating it, or creating interaction terms.

3. Model Validation: Always validate your models using techniques like cross-validation. This helps ensure that your model generalizes well to new, unseen data.

4. Ethical Considerations: Data mining comes with ethical responsibilities. Ensure that your data is collected and used in compliance with privacy laws and ethical guidelines.

5. Continuous Learning: The field of data mining is ever-evolving. Stay updated with the latest research, tools, and techniques to remain at the forefront of the industry.

Career Opportunities in Data Mining

The Advanced Certificate in Data Mining Techniques opens doors to a variety of career opportunities across different industries. Here are a few roles to consider:

1. Data Scientist: Data scientists use their expertise to extract insights from data and develop models that drive business decisions. This role often involves working closely with stakeholders to understand business needs and deliver actionable insights.

2. Data Analyst: Data analysts focus on interpreting data to help organizations make informed decisions. They often work with databases, spreadsheets, and statistical software to perform analyses and generate reports.

3. Business Intelligence Analyst: These professionals use data mining techniques to create reports and dashboards that help organizations understand their performance and make data-driven decisions.

4. Machine Learning Engineer: Machine learning engineers design and implement machine learning models and algorithms. They work on developing systems that can learn from data and make predictions or decisions.

5. Data Engineer: Data engineers are responsible for designing, building, and maintaining the infrastructure and pipelines that support data mining activities. They ensure that data is accessible, reliable, and scalable.
